From the CR's configuration.

This processor (groupbytrace) has been removed from the core distribution and added to the contrib on v0.13.1. CRs that are configured using this processor will fail if we don't change the configuration during the upgrade, so, we should either automatically remove it from the CR, or change the CR's image to use contrib.

Sounds good, just a small change:

The `groupbytrace` processor was moved to the contrib repository, requiring a manual intervention in case this processor is being used: either replace the image with the contrib one (v0.13.1, which includes this processor), or remove the processor.
